The rose-picking season in Jabal Akhdar is a cherished tradition that continues to captivate visitors year after year. With each season bringing the same timeless beauty, the dedication of local farmers to cultivating rose trees highlights the cultural and economic significance of this industry. Beyond its fragrant blooms, this soson has become a major attraction for travelers eager to witness the art of rose water production-both in its traditional and modem forms-making it an essential experience in the heart of Oman’s mountains.

Beyond its fragrance, rose water is deeply rooted in Omani culture. It’s used in traditional remedies for migraines, culinary delights like Omani sweets, perfumes, skin care, and even as a welcoming gesture at celebrations.

Location

Jabal Akhdar, also known as the Green Mountain, is part of the Western Hajar mountain range, rises over 3000 meters, making it one of Oman’s most breathtaking landscapes. Known for its deep valleys, heritage villages, and stunning caves, the region is a haven for adventurers and explorers. It is also home to vibrant communities in villages like Siq, Al-Sharijah, Wadi Bani Habib, Al-Ain, Al-Aqr, Al-Manakher, Hail Al-Yemen, Salut, Al-Qasha, and Al-Suwgra.

Weather

Jabal Akhdar has a mild summer and a strong winter, with temperatures sometimes dropping below zero, especially on rainy days. Winter visits require warm clothing and heating, while summer, starting in March, offers a pleasant climate. This marks the beginning of the famed rose-picking season, attracting tourists and adding to the region’s charm.

Time Period

The rose season of Jabal Akhdar begins in late March and lasts until the end of April, marking the first seasonal bloom of the year. The actual harvesting of roses takes place toward the end of April, after which they undergo the traditional process of distillation to produce rose water. This centuries-old craft is carried out in the homes of local families who have preserved this heritage for generations, keeping the rich legacy of Omani rose water alive.

Ways to access

Jabal Akhdar is accessible via a paved road from Birkat AL Mouz, located 20 km east of Nizwa and 7 km west of Izki. The mountain is about 160 km from Muscat, with fully paved roads leading to it. Due to steep slopes, a four-wheel drive vehicle is required for both ascent and descent to ensure safety of the visitors.

Methods for Distilling Rose Water

The traditional method involves condensing steam from rose flowers in a clay pot, resulting in fragrant red rose water. The modern method uses separation and condensation, adding roses and allowing them to sit for two hours. This process produces a transparent, colorless product with a rose scent.
